Lam Research Corp

TECHNOLOGY · SEMICONDUCTOR EQUIPMENT & MATERIALS · USA

Lam Research Corporation is an American corporation that engages in the design, manufacture, marketing, and service of semiconductor processing equipment used in the fabrication of integrated circuits. Its products are used primarily in front-end wafer processing, which involves the steps that create the active components of semiconductor devices (transistors, capacitors) and their wiring (interconnects). The company also builds equipment for back-end wafer-level packaging (WLP), and for related manufacturing markets such as for microelectromechanical systems (MEMS). The company is headquartered in Fremont, California, in the Silicon Valley.

Newmont Goldcorp Corp

BASIC MATERIALS · GOLD · USA

Newmont Corporation, based in Greenwood Village, Colorado, United States, is one of the largest gold mining companies in the world.
